Pursuing a degree in Economics, Politics, and International Relations at Royal Holloway allows you to be taught by globally recognized specialists from two of the UK's premier academic institutions. This interdisciplinary program merges the essential curriculum of Economics with foundational and elective courses from Politics and International Relations. These fields share numerous natural connections, and their combined strengths provide ideal preparation for students aiming for careers in policy-making, political/international affairs, or economic sectors across both public and private domains. Additionally, the versatile skills acquired through this program ensure outstanding professional opportunities.

The program delivers comprehensive training in economic theories and methodologies, emphasizing analytical approaches. You'll enhance your mathematical and statistical abilities while learning to address economic challenges, explore political concepts and systems worldwide, and analyze critical contemporary global issues. The cutting-edge curriculum incorporates the latest research developments in both disciplines.

Qualification Requirements

A Levels: ABB-BBB
Required subjects:

GCSE Maths at grade A or 7.
At least five GCSEs at grade A*-C or 9-4 including English and Mathematics.

IB - 6,5,5 at Higher Level subjects with either 5 SL Maths: Analysis & Approaches or 5 HL Maths: Applications & Interpretation and a minimum of 32 points overall.

The scores we require
IELTS: 6.5 overall. Writing 7.0. No other subscore lower than 5.5.
TOEFL iBT: 88 overall, with Reading 22 Listening 17 Speaking 20 Writing 24.
Trinity College London Integrated Skills in English (ISE): ISE III.
Cambridge English: Advanced (CAE) grade C.
